Water Damage

One of the most frequent reasons a Nissan key fob will give the "key ID is incorrect" message is due to water damage. The key fob has rubber seals which protect the chip inside, however prolonged exposure to moisture can cause it to stop working properly. It's common to see this if your keyfob has been dropped into the water or a swimming pool. It can also happen when it gets wet due to the rain or soapy hands.

If your key fob is exposed to water for a lengthy duration, it might have to be cleaned using isopropyl alcohol or an electronic cleaner. Alternatively, it might require a visit to a specialist for repair or Replacement Car Key Nissan.

If your key fob needs to be replaced, it's quite simple to do. First, make sure you have a multipack of the right battery (CR2032 3V). Then, you can open the front and back cases with the help of a small screwdriver. You'll need to take out the retaining clips made of metal and remove the battery that was in place, and then insert the new one. After reassembling your fob, put the mechanical key back into its place and make sure it operates correctly. If it isn't it, you'll need to bring it to a nissan replacement keys dealer or professional auto locksmith for replacement of the key chip. The chip is typically not damaged by water and should not cost a lot.

Dead Coin Battery

The coin battery is another frequent reason why your nissan navara replacement key cost Qashqai remote key fob might not function. These batteries last 3-5 years, but they are prone to failure over time when the fob is dropped often. It is possible to replace the battery with a fresh one, but be sure that it's the same size and voltage as the original. If you replace the battery, it could cause the key to be assigned a wrong key ID. This can prevent it from being paired with your vehicle.

FIAT.pngThe best method to replace the coin battery on a duplicate nissan car key Qashqai key fob is by opening the fob with an small screwdriver that has a flat head. Push in the screwdriver in an angled notch on the bottom of the fob and twist it gently to split the two halves of the key fob. Then, remove the old CR2025 button cell battery and replace it with the new one after confirming its position on the fob.

Before putting the new battery in place, make sure there is no dirt or water damage to the terminals. If so clean the terminals using the smallest amount of isopropylethanol. Make sure that the pole cables are connected correctly. They must be connected to the positive and negative poles of your battery.
